One of the most captivating paintings I have ever come across is a majestic portrait of Maharaja Ranjeet Singh, often referred to as the ‘Lion of Punjab’. I first laid eyes on this masterpiece during a visit to the Amritsar museum, a place rich with the tapestry of Punjab’s history.

The painting is a vivid representation of the Maharaja in his regal attire, seated on a throne, exuding an aura of authority and benevolence. His eyes, painted with remarkable detail, reflect wisdom and vision, while his posture embodies the confidence of a leader who once ruled a vast empire.

The artist behind this masterpiece is Sobha Singh, a renowned painter celebrated for his depictions of historical and religious figures of Punjab. His ability to capture the essence of his subjects with intricate details and emotive expressions has always left an indelible mark on viewers.

What draws me to this painting is not just the artistic brilliance but also the historical significance. Maharaja Ranjeet Singh, under whose leadership the Sikh Empire flourished, has always been a figure of admiration for me. The painting, with its rich hues and lifelike portrayal, seems to bring him alive, offering a window into a bygone era. Furthermore, the artist’s rendition encapsulates the Maharaja’s legacy – a blend of martial prowess and statesmanship. Every time I look at it, I am reminded of the golden period of Punjab’s history and the indomitable spirit of its people. In essence, this painting is not just an artwork; it’s a testament to Punjab’s glorious past.

Question 2: What are the differences between painting and drawing?

Answer – Drawing, primarily linear, focuses on shapes and structures using tools like pencils or charcoal. Conversely, painting involves adding color and texture, employing mediums like oil or acrylic. While drawing lays the foundation, capturing the essence, painting breathes life through hues. Essentially, drawing defines, whereas painting embellishes, both crucial for artistic expression yet distinct in approach and impact.

Question 3 How do young people share arts with others?

Answer – Today’s youth predominantly harness digital platforms to share art. Social media, like Instagram, showcases their creations, while YouTube hosts tutorial videos. Additionally, online forums provide critique and collaboration. Thus, merging technology with passion, young artists not only display but also engage, fostering a vibrant, global artistic community.
